All depends on application if you have many tasks and among them one or more need to execute first ie highest priority ,then you should go for preemptive all. How are shared memory, message passing, rpc what are the differences between pre-emptive and cooperative scheduling Preemptive vs non preemptive and multitasking vs multithreading preemptive and non-preemptive (or cooperative) thread scheduling is the act of determining. Operating system design/scheduling a separate priority pre-emptive scheduling phptitle=operating_system_design/scheduling_processes/preemption. Pre-emptive and cooperative scheduling in order to make it possible it became necessary to establish the notion of concurrency and scheduling in this essay.

Preemptive or cooperative multitasking the main advantage of preemptive scheduling is real-time response on the task level the task response time. Cooperative multitasking, also known as non-preemptive cooperative multitasking was the primary scheduling scheme for 16-bit applications employed by. What is the difference between preemptive scheduling, context switching and swapping in operating systems. What are the benefits of a non-preemptive os and the price for what are the benefits of a non-preemptive articles comparing pre-emptive scheduling and.

Preemptive threads vs non preemptive threads non-preemptive (aka cooperative) a yielded thread gets pushed to the very back of the thread schedule so the. What is pre-emptive and non-preemptive scheduling tasks are usually assigned with priorities at times it is necessary to run a certain task that has a higher. Home » blog » what are “co-operative” and “pre-emptive” scheduling algorithms figure 1: co-operative and pre-emptive scheduling (from wwwemcuit.

Compare cpu scheduling of linux and windows print this is usually called cooperative multitasking preemptive priority scheduling algorithm. Describe the differences between a pre-emptive multi-tasking system and a cooperative multi-tasking system n/a it is known as preemptive scheduling. Scheduling algorithms can either be pre-emptive or non-pre-emptive with the aid of a suitable example, distinguish thee two was very cooperative.

  • The term preemptive multitasking is used to distinguish a multitasking operating system, which permits preemption of tasks, from a cooperative multitasking system.
  • Preemptive scheduling is where the process is interrupted to stop it to allow another process to run each process gets a time-slice to run in at the.

The basic difference between preemptive and non-preemptive scheduling lies in their name itself let us discuss the differences between the both preemptive and non. Fixed priority pre-emptive scheduling edit mac os 9 uses cooperative scheduling for threads, where one process controls multiple cooperative threads.

